給定 n, m ,問(wèn)是否存在兩個(gè)不同的數(shù) x, y 使得 1 ≤ x < y ≤ m 且 n mod x = n mod y 。
輸入包含多組獨(dú)立的詢問(wèn)。
第一行包含一個(gè)整數(shù) T 表示詢問(wèn)的組數(shù)。
接下來(lái) T 行每行包含兩個(gè)整數(shù) n, m,用一個(gè)空格分隔,表示一組詢問(wèn)。
輸出 T 行,每行依次對(duì)應(yīng)一組詢問(wèn)的結(jié)果。如果存在,輸出單詞 Yes;如果不存在,輸出單詞 No。
3 1 2 5 2 999 99
No No Yes
對(duì)于 20% 的評(píng)測(cè)用例,T ≤ 100 ,n, m ≤ 1000;
對(duì)于 50% 的評(píng)測(cè)用例,T ≤ 10000 ,n, m ≤ 105;
對(duì)于所有評(píng)測(cè)用例,1 ≤ T ≤ 105 ,1 ≤ n ≤ 109 ,2 ≤ m ≤ 109。
本試題適用于用c/c++/java代碼來(lái)完成,如用Python代碼出現(xiàn)時(shí)間超限問(wèn)題建議轉(zhuǎn)到:http://www.sztianhecheng.cn/oj/problem2735.html鏈接